1996 Ford Crown Victoria vs. 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ano
To start off, 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Ford Crown Victoria.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Ford Crown Victoria would be higher. At 4,600 cc (8 cylinders), 1996 Ford Crown Victoria is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Ford Crown Victoria (179 HP) has 31 more horse power than 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ano. (148 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1996 Ford Crown Victoria should accelerate faster than 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ano weights approximately 210 kg more than 1996 Ford Crown Victoria.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
Compare all specifications:
1996 Ford Crown Victoria | 2004 Mercedes-Benz Viano | |
Make | Ford | Mercedes-Benz |
Model | Crown Victoria | Viano |
Year Released | 1996 | 2004 |
Body Type | Sedan | Minivan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4600 cc | 2148 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 179 HP | 148 HP |
Engine Bore Size | 90.2 mm | 88 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 90 mm | 88.3 mm |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1830 kg | 2040 kg |
Vehicle Length | 5400 mm | 4750 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1980 mm | 1910 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1450 mm | 1880 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2920 mm | 3210 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 37 L | 90 L |
